Could This COVID Program Help Reduce the California Housing Crisis?
Abt’s Nichole Fiore provided background for this comprehensive piece from CalMatters on California’s use of housing vouchers to combat homelessness. Our recent study for the Hilton Foundation on the use of federal Housing Choice Vouchers (HCVs) was cited in the article. We found that landlord incentives and counselling for voucher recipients improved the efficacy of HCVs.
